- Heat smoker to 275 F.
- Remove all packaging materials, including the clear “button” on bone of ham.
- Place ham in a shallow roasting pan. Ham should be cooked FLAT/FACE SIDE DOWN.
- Add avocado oil to surface of the entire ham and shake on BYBBQ Sweet Honey Rub Seasoning (Cover ham tightly with aluminum foil if you want to retain more moisture). Heat at 275°F until ham reaches an internal temperature of 140°F as measured by a meat thermometer. Check temperature regularly after first 90 minutes. DO NOT OVERCOOK!
- Remove ham from smoker and increase temperature to 425°F.
- Top with pineapple rings and cherries using one toothpick per cherry.
- Prepare glaze. See included glaze packet for detailed instructions. Brush or spoon prepared glaze over ham and between slices.
- Smoke uncovered at 425°F for 8 to 10 minutes.
- Remove ham from smoker. Let stand for 10 minutes before serving. Remove and set aside pineapple rings, cherries, and toss in trash all toothpicks. Slice and enjoy!
